The 2017 Almaty Challenger was a professional tennis tournament played on clay courts. It was the first edition of the tournament which was part of the 2017 ATP Challenger Tour. It took place in Almaty, Kazakhstan between 2 October and 7 October 2017.

Champions
[edit | edit source]Singles
[edit | edit source]- Serbia Filip Krajinović def. Serbia Laslo Đere 6–0, 6–3.
Doubles
[edit | edit source]- Kazakhstan Timur Khabibulin / Kazakhstan Aleksandr Nedovyesov def. Russia Ivan Gakhov / Croatia Nino Serdarušić 1–6, 6–3, [10–3].
